Explain the role of antioxidants in post-laser skin care.

Antioxidants play a crucial role in post-laser skin care primarily by reducing oxidative stress and promoting the healing process. After a laser procedure, the skin is often left vulnerable to damage from free radicals, which are unstable molecules that can harm cells and lead to inflammation and delayed healing. Antioxidants help neutralize these free radicals, thereby minimizing oxidative damage and supporting the skin's natural repair mechanisms.

In addition to their protective role, antioxidants can enhance the skin’s overall appearance by helping to restore its health and radiance after undergoing a laser treatment. They can improve skin texture, reduce redness, and promote faster recovery, leading to a healthier complexion.

This understanding is essential for practitioners and patients alike, as effective post-laser skin care can significantly influence the outcome of the procedure and the overall satisfaction with the treatment.
